SSI + modRewrite links

SSI 

http://ru.wikipedia.org/wiki/SSI_(программирование)
http://yapro.ru/web-master/xhtml/chto_takoe_ssi_i_kak_ego_primenyati.html
http://webdesign.site3k.net/?/docs/ssi.html
http://citforum.ru/internet/html/ssi_exmpl.shtml
http://xpoint.ru/know-how/Articles/SSINaPraktike
http://www.aranea.ru/ssi/apssi.shtml 
http://www.zytrax.com/tech/web/ssi.htm

modRewrite

http://www.drupal.ru/node/2643
http://www.shtogrin.com/library/web/mod_rewrite/doc/RewriteMap/
http://htaccess.net.ru/doc/mod_rewrite/RewriteCond.php

SSI + RewriteEngine

Очень часто для обработки запросов используют PHP скрипт с параметрами после "?" (знака вопроса). Это очень удобно для создания каталогов и ещё много чего. Позже придумали такую штуку как ЧПУ (SEF), для того чтобы в браузере некрасивые строки вида "/script.php?file.htm" заменять на примерно такие "/file/". Трудно переоценить эту возможность.  Сейчас же мы увидим как это реализовать средствами SSI + RewriteEngine.

SSI loop - Циклы в SSI

Несмотря на то, что технология SSI (Server Side Includes) не популярна, особенно с приходом CMS. Тем не менее она достаточна удобна для создания небольших сайтов без сложной структуры. Даже тем, кто практически не обладает навыками программирования, она позволяет собрать сайт на основе шаблонов. Об этом уже написано (а чаще скопипащено) немало статей. Помимо включений, SSI обладает условными операторами, а до мало-мальски языка программирования ей не хватает математики, циклов и массивов. С одной из этих проблем, циклами, я и решил разобраться. Вот что у меня получилось.

CMS без MySQL

Для создания небольших сайтов или блогов, таких как этот, довольно удобно использовать CMS без MySQL.

На данный момент я уже использовал на деле 3 таких КМС: CMSimple, GetSimple и PivotX.

Копирование в буфер

Как скопировать текст в буфер в ИЕ я знаю, но хочется чтобы во всех браузерах работало.
Беглый осмотр гугла на предмет этого в опере не дал результатов, между тем сайты купонов это делают!
Можно конечно попробовать полазать в коде, но это как правило долго, может ткнёте в решения?

Порноскоп :)

Порноскоп (редиректор) - Просмотровщик картинок.

Часто вы видите интересную картинку в интернете из фотосессии и хотите посмотреть остальные. Если у картинки адрес вида http://site.su/images01/image01.jpg то данный скрипт поможет.

Достаточно скопировать адрес картинки в скрипт и нажать AVTO, после этого можно листать картинки с помощью стрелочек. Впрочем это может быть не только картинка, это могут быть новости или целые галереи.

Тест шрифтов в разных браузерах

Для тестирования была создана страница, очистив от неточностей которую, я получил интересные наблюдения.

Тест шрифтов в разных браузерах

Дабы исключить влияние движка, страница в отдельном файле

При подготовке теста мне помогли ребята с операфан